Diploma in Advanced Software Development Methodologies (DASDM )
The Diploma in Advanced Software Development Methodologies (DASDM) course is targeted towards students who wish to venture into the domain of computing. The DASDM course aims to groom the students to enable them to work on current technology scenarios as well as prepare them to keep pace with the changing face of technology and the requirements of the growing IT industry. After the completion of the course, students can work as software developer, programmer, tester, System Analyst and the like, in the IT industry and associated service sectors.
Course Duration:
The DASDM course is of 12 months duration with the course syllabus being distributed in four terms.

Course Highlight’s:
o The course is designed and developed in consultation with the domain experts of C-DAC, academia and ICT industry.
o The course syllabus is regularly updated with the latest trends in the ICT industry.
o The expert faculty members from C-DAC and ICT industry with extensive domain knowledge shall conduct the lectures.
o Training centre's is well equipped with laboratory.
o Management Development Programme MDP is an integral part of the syllabus for personality development of the students.
Course Modules:
Term-1
o Fundamentals of Computing
o C & Data structure
o OS Using Linux
o RDBMS
o Software Engineering
o Management Development Program
o Seminar / Project
Term-2
o OOPs Concepts Using C++
o Core Java
o Web Technologies
o Software Quality Assurance-I
o Application & Customer Support Services
o Management Development Program
o Seminar / Project
Term-3
o Advanced Java
o Software Quality Assurance-II
o Android Programming
o Advanced Global Support Services
o Organisational Behaviour
o Management Development Program
o Seminar / Project
Term-4
o Internship with Project
o Colloquium
o Comprehensive Viva
